Transaction 34c2835e4c31475f95ec8b90727475750d7bc21d87de66997313f27985d90189
1 Input
1 Output
-
34c2835e4c31475f95ec8b90727475750d7bc21d87de66997313f27985d90189:0
- value
- 170823450
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b11ed4aaf91eca8bb953026a2e07bd7e948d2d60 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1H9XY7SA32q7S2VzXgfubnBid7zCJSwPm8